2009-10-29 Thread David Fotland
I use thread safe SMP within a node. The tree expansion and playouts have no locks, but Many Faces' engine is not thread safe, so there is a lock around it, so only one thread can be biasing moves at a time. For multinode I use MPI. Even though the model is different, the MPI code is not very la
